Today is the last date for registration in Cuet PG 2025. The last date to apply in it was earlier 1 February 2025, which was extended to 8 February. This examination conducts the National Testing Agency.
Candidates can apply online by visiting the official website exam.nta.ac.in for Cuet PG 2025. Candidates can register by going to exams.nta.ac.in/Cuet-pg till 8 February.
Candidates can pay its fees by 9 February. Apart from this, its correction window will be opened between 10 to 12 February. These exams will be taken at 312 centers for 157 subjects. Of which 27 centers will be outside India.

Compared to the previous year, this time there have been many changes in the exam of Cuet PG…
Exam Duration:
Earlier the exam of Cuet was of two hours. From 2024 last year, it was reduced to a quarter of two hours i.e. a total of 105 minutes. This time, 15 minutes and the Cuet PG 2025 exam has been reduced to one and a half hours i.e. 90 minutes.
Exam Pattern:
In the exam, 75 questions will be asked as before. A list of question paper codes is given for the exam. Candidates can select four paper codes out of these. This choice students will have to fill at the time of registration. Based on the choice of the candidates, the comprehension of general paper will be in English or Hindi.
Marking Scheme:
Every question will be of 4 marks. There will be 4 marks for the correct answer. There is negative marking in the exam. One digit will be deducted for every wrong answer.
Exam Center:
Candidates will get the option to choose 4 cities for exams. Earlier, only two cities could be selected for the center. Exam centers have been set up in a total of 285 cities across the country. However, some centers have been increased abroad. Frankfurt/Berlin in Germany, Oslo in Norway and new exam centers in Abu Dhabi city of UAE have been set up.
